Cardiac Muscle Cell (Cardiomyocyte) – Function and Structure

A cardiac muscle cell, or cardiomyocyte, is the specialized muscle cell of the heart. It enables the rhythmic heartbeat that continuously pumps blood throughout the body.

ELISA

ELISA (Enzyme-Linked Immunosorbent Assay) is a laboratory diagnostic method used to detect and quantify antibodies, antigens, hormones, or other proteins in blood or other body fluids.
